Explanations of g factors and hyperfine structure parameters for Dy3+ ion in YVO4 crystal

摘要The EPR g factors g(parallel to) g(perpendicular to) of Dy3+ and hyperfine structure parameters A(parallel to), A(perpendicular to) Dy-161(3+) and Dy-163(3+) isotopes in zircon-type YVO4 crystal are calculated from the second-order perturbation formulas of EPR parameters for 4f(9) ion in tetragonal symmetry. In these formulas, the J-mixing among H-6(J) (J = 15/2, 13/2 and 11/2) states via crystal-field interactions, the mixtures among the states with the same J value via spin-orbit coupling interaction and the interactions between the lowest Kramers doublet Gamma(gamma) and the same irreducible representations in the other 20 Kramers doublets (or irreducible representations) Gammax within the states H-6(J) via crystal-field and orbital angular momentum (or hyperfine structure) are considered. The calculated results show good agreement with the observed values. (C) 2003 Elsevier Science Ltd. All rights reserved.
